Transport Options

Traveling from Wilmington to Providence/Warwick offers several convenient options. The quickest choice is by flight, taking about 1.5 hours, though you must factor in airport transfers and waiting times. For those preferring ground transportation, a train journey lasts approximately 7 hours and offers scenic views, while a bus might take around 8 hours and is often the most budget-friendly option. Driving is also viable, with a travel time of about 6 hours, making it ideal for travelers who appreciate flexibility and want to explore along the way. Families or those with a lot of luggage might prefer driving, while solo travelers or those on a budget may find the bus or train more appealing.
